Every fantasy football team is only as good as its running backs. While there are a lot of quality fantasy football running backs in 2008 fantasy football, there are also a number of overrated RBs. Here is a look at our list of overrated running backs:
Frank Gore - With Mike Martz at the helm, Frank Gore’s numbers will likely take another hit in 2008. His numbers in 2006 may end up being an anomaly.
Larry Johnson - The Kansas City Chiefs are just a bad team and Larry Johnson won’t have much running room to do anything.
Ryan Grant - Inspiring breakout performance last season but expecting lightning to strike twice is wishful thinking.
Jamal Lewis - Last season, Jamal Lewis wanted revenge. This season Lewis’ age will likely catch up to him.
Ronnie Brown - Bill Parcells and the Miami Dolphins don’t have any reason to be indebted to Ronnie Brown. Tread carefully.
Willie Parker - Willie Parker didn’t get many touchdowns last season and this season the Steelers used a first rounder on a running back.
Selvin Young - The Broncos should gain a lot of yards on the ground this season. The problem is guessing which of their dozen running backs to pick.
